Vines are trained to a vertical shoot position to allow maximum light into the canopy. With less than nine inches of rainfall a year in our high desert climate, irrigation is a necessity. We are fortunate enough to be on the rock creek ditch, the oldest irrigation ditch on the western slope of the Rocky Mountains, affectionately known as ‘Old #1.’
